Kinds Of Cheap Fireplaces
When looking for a budget-friendly fireplace, a number of types are available that accommodate various budgets and home styles. Below is a list of some common categories of economical fireplaces:
1. Electric FireplacesIntroduction: These fireplaces utilize electrical energy to produce heat and simulate the look of genuine flames.Pros: No emissions, simple installation, and adjustable heat settings.Cons: Higher electric costs, not appropriate for all aesthetics.2. Gas FireplacesSummary: Rely on gas or lp to produce real flames.Pros: Efficient heat output, immediate heat, and frequently included push-button controls.Cons: Requires gas line installation, which might incur extra expenses.3. Wood-Burning StovesSummary: These traditional fireplaces burn wood logs to produce heat and atmosphere.Pros: Lower running expenses if wood is sourced in your area, genuine experience.Cons: Requires more upkeep, a chimney system, and sourcing firewood.4. Bioethanol FireplacesOverview: Use bioethanol to develop real flames without being connected to a flue.Pros: Portable, simple to establish, and produces little smoke.Cons: Limited heat output and can be costly if used frequently.5. When selecting a cheap fireplace, numerous factors need to be taken into account to ensure that the purchase lines up with your home's requirements and budget plan:

Space and Size
Assess the size of the space where the fireplace will be installed. Bigger spaces may require more effective heating options, whereas smaller sized spaces might take advantage of compact electric or bioethanol designs.
Fuel Type
Select in between electric, gas, wood, or bioethanol based upon accessibility, individual choice, and regional policies relating to emissions and security.
Setup Requirements
Think about whether the fireplace requires comprehensive setup work, such as venting and chimney building, which can substantially increase expenses.
Cost of Operation
Determine the ongoing fuel or electricity expenses to maintain warmth throughout the winter season.
Aesthetic Design

As soon as a cheap fireplace is set up, correct upkeep is crucial for security and longevity. Here are some essential maintenance pointers:
Schedule Annual Inspections: For gas and wood-burning fireplaces, it's vital to have a yearly assessment to check for gas leakages or blockages in the chimney.Regular Cleaning: Dust and preserve electric fireplaces and clear out ash from wood-burning stoves to prevent fire dangers.Correct Fuel Storage: For wood-burning ranges, store fire wood in a dry location to ensure effective burning and avoid mold development.Usage Quality Fuel: Always use appropriate fuel for gas and bioethanol fireplaces to avoid excess soot and emissions.Set Up Carbon Monoxide Detectors: For gas or wood-burning models, install detectors to guarantee that any leakage of damaging gases is quickly identified.Frequently asked questions1. What is the most affordable type of fireplace?
Electric fireplaces are normally among the most budget-friendly choices, offering a variety of prices that can fit most spending plans.
2. Can I set up a fireplace myself to conserve money?
While some electric and bioethanol fireplaces can be quickly established without professional help, gas and wood-burning models typically need setup by a certified specialist to make sure safety.
3. For how long do electric fireplaces last?
Electric fireplaces can last for several years with proper care, typically around 10-15 years, depending upon usage and the quality of the unit.
4. What is the most effective fireplace?
Gas fireplaces tend to be the most effective, supplying immediate heat with controlled emissions.
5. How do I understand if my fireplace is safe to use?
Routine inspections, appropriate cleansing, and making sure that there are no obstructions or leaks can help preserve safety in any kind of fireplace.
